Overview:

Full time, 40 hours per week

Day shift (staggered start between 6am - 10:30am)

Every other weekend

The Dietary Aide performs assignments in the Dish room as well as the tray line assembly and tray delivery.   Embodies the Memorial Health System Performance Excellence Standards of Safety, Courtesy, Quality, and Efficiency that support our mission, vision and values.

Qualifications:

Education:

Complete 2 years high school, required

GED or High School graduate preferred

Licensure/Certification/Registry:

Food handler certification

Experience:

N/A

Other Knowledge/Skills/Abilities/Working Conditions-Physical Requirements & Atmosphere:

Follow Universal precautions when handling patient trays.

Follow proper chemical safety usage with cleaning compounds.

Read and write legibly in English.

Understand and follow written and verbal communication.

Work independently with minimal supervision.

Know when to ask for clarification.

Be flexible with work schedule, hours, and assignments.

Assist in orientation and training of new staff.

Meet regular attendance and tardiness policies.

Interpersonal skills: able to work as a team member.

Follow Hand Hygiene practices.

Occasionally reaching overhead, crouching, kneeling and balancing.

Frequently pushing or pulling over 100lbs, carrying 11-25 lbs.

Continuously standing, walking, bending over, repetitive use of hands/arms, repetitive use of legs, lifting/carrying 25 lbs. or less, and grasping and eye/hand coordination.

In addition to operating typical kitchen equipment, will be operating a floor scrubber and trash compactor (must be over 18 years of age to operate).

Responsibilities:

Assembles trays from the station assigned. Stocks tray line area

Cleans tray area after completion of tray assembly

Sorts clean dishes and put away, discarding damaged pieces as needed

Operates dish machine including daily cleaning.

Embodies the Memorial Health System Performance Excellence Standards of Safety, Courtesy, Quality, and Efficiency that support our mission, vision and values:

SAFETY: Prevent Harm - I put safety first in everything I do.  I take action to ensure the safety of others.

COURTESY: Serve Others - I treat others with dignity and respect.  I project a professional image and positive attitude.

QUALITY: Improve Outcomes - I continually advance my knowledge, skills and performance.  I work with others to achieve superior results.

EFFICIENCY: Reduce Waste - I use time and resources wisely.  I prevent defects and delays.

Delivers food to patient care areas.

Sweeps and mops floors of the department, in walk in refrigerators/freezers.

Cleans pots and pans and other cooking utensils/equipment

Removes trash from department.

Performs assigned cleaning tasks

Performs other related work as required or requested.
